Here is the release announcement:
The first Release Candidate for the FreeBSD 7.4/8.2 release cycle is now available. For 7.4-RC1 the amd64, i386, pc98, and sparc64 architectures are available, for 8.2-RC1 those architectures plus ia64 and powerpc are available. Files suitable for creating installation media or doing FTP based installs through the network are available on the FreeBSD mirror sites. Checksums for the images are at the bottom of this message.
For this Release Candidate no packages (except for the doc package set for 8.2-RC1) have been provided in any of the images. Packages will be provided with the RC2 builds.
